Vestel Ventures Invests in US-based EV Solution Provider Splitvolt

SANTA CLARA, CA, UNITED STATES, March 21, 2025 /EINPresswire.com/ -- Vestel Ventures, established in 2015 to support start-ups and bring new business areas into Vestel's portfolio, has made a strategic investment to further strengthen Vestel's presence in the mobility sector.

Vestel Ventures has invested in Splitvolt, a US-based company developing innovative solutions making electric vehicle charging more accessible and simplifying EV charging.

Santa Clara, California and Şişli / Istanbul – Splitvolt and Vestel announced that Vestel has added a new one to its investments in the field of mobility, where it expects exponential growth in the coming period. Vestel Ventures, Vestel's venture capital company, has become an investor in Splitvolt, an energy efficiency and electric vehicle charging solution provider in the United States.

Splitvolt Splitter Switches and EV chargers are widely used by tens of thousands of customers across the United States and North America. The company develops technology and offers a wide and ever-growing range of power access and electric vehicle charging products initially center around compelling value and simplified Level 2, 240 volt power access for EV charging.

Splitvolt’s innovative flagship product is a smart, intelligent Splitter Switch™ appliance saving EV owners money by eliminating the need for costly, complex new circuit installation. It automatically and safely shares an existing 240V clothes dryer circuit with a Level 2 EV charger. It takes one minute to plug in, saving thousands of dollars and time vs. new installation.

About Vestel Mobility:
Vestel Mobility was established as the culmination of more than a decade of investments in mobility and sustainable energy by Vestel, one of the world's leading technology manufacturers. Developing the technologies of the future with electric vehicle chargers, automotive electronics and energy storage solutions, the company combines Vestel's deep-rooted know-how and engineering strength in this field with a new vision.
The Company supports the widespread adoption of electric vehicles by developing innovative AC and DC chargers in the field of EVC. It also offers renewable energy solutions by developing Türkiye’s first domestic battery energy storage systems. A strong player in automotive electronics, Vestel Mobility has developed the display systems for Togg, Türkiye’s domestic electric car.
As Türkiye’s largest manufacturer and exporter of electric vehicle chargers, Vestel Mobility exports its products to nearly 30 countries while reinforcing its leadership in the sector as a member of the European Energy Storage Association (EASE).
Driven by its goal of becoming a global player, the Company contributes to sustainability and energy efficiency with its innovative technologies.
